A Broken Soul

Broken Soul

© 2023 Kimberly Diamond Taylor

Woe to this world the hurt it causes
Knives run deep with excuses rampant
Anguish kills the gentle heart shattered
Picking up pieces of what once mattered

A silent soul questions why
Won’t give up, “just one more try”
Round, and round, and round we go
Same old story, same old show

They find what they consider weak
Smiling, and scheming as they seek
Hurting, creating death and hate
Loving every second they take

Those fragile hearts cry out in strife
Longing, searching for new life
Fighting hard to not lose faith
Wondering if anyone else can relate

A light, though dim still shines
A promise that says, you are mine
I have made for you a place
A gift to you through my grace

I blessed you with the kindest heart
In the darkness, they’ll see a spark
Don’t let your light grow dim
We won’t let the darkness win

Take my hand, lean on grace
You precious one that I created
All those times they let you down
I placed a new jewel on your crown

And here in the book of life
A reminder that you tried and tried
Although they refused to see and hear
Though they are trapped in their own fear

You precious child with a broken soul
I am here to make you whole
Though trials in this world you’ll face
Until we meet at heavens gate
